1.	Network Overview
The Clean Air Status and Trends Network (CASTNET) is a long-term monitoring network designed to measure acidic
pollutants and ambient ozone concentrations in rural areas. CASTNET is managed collaboratively by the Environmental
Protection Agency - Clean Air Markets Division (EPA), the National Park Service - Air Resources Division (NPS), and the
Bureau of Land Management - Wyoming State office (BLM). In addition to EPA, NPS, and BLM, numerous other
participants including tribes, other federal agencies, States, private land owners, and universities provide network
support. The EPA contractor, AMEC Environment & Infrastructure (AMEC), operates the EPA-sponsored sites while the
NPS and BLM contractor, Air Resource Specialists, Inc. (ARS), operates the remaining sites. An overview of the CASTNET
monitoring program can be found here: . Each
CASTNET site measures weekly concentrations of S02, S042", HN03, N03~, NH4+, CI" and the base cations using a 3-stage
filter pack. In addition, most CASTNET sites measure ambient ozone concentrations. All CASTNET ozone monitors meet
the siting criteria as specified within 40 CFR Part 58 Appendices D and E. These ozone monitors collect hourly
measurements on a continuous basis for the entire year, at a sampling height of 10 meters, utilizing daily one-point QC
checks. Additional information regarding detailed siting criteria, monitoring objectives, site types, and other relevant
parameters for each monitoring site per the requirements of 40 CFR Part 58.10(b) may be found in Appendix A.
As of May 2014, 91 CASTNET sites measure weekly concentrations of sulfur and nitrogen species and base cations using
a 3-stage filter pack. Eighty CASTNET sites collect ambient 03 concentrations and 29 measure hourly meteorological
parameters. CASTNET also measures NOy, S02, and CO at select sites. To ensure consistency across the network, EPA
and NPS operate collocated sites, ROM206/ROM406, respectively, at Rocky Mountain National Park, Colorado. Data are
routinely compared to identify any biases in the measurements. EPA submits 03 data from ROM206 to EPA's Air Quality
System (AQS) database, but the data are identified as non-regulatory as these data are used for quality assurance (QA)
purposes. In addition to the regulatory 03 monitors, EPA operates a non-regulatory 03 analyzer above the tree canopy
(23.5 meters (m)) at the Howland AmeriFlux site (HOW191, ME). The HOW191 03 monitor does not meet the siting
criteria for a regulatory monitor, so these data are not submitted to AQS. CASTNET QA is maintained through an
independent audit program supported by Environmental Engineering & Measurement Services, Inc. (EE&MS). EE&MS
performs annual Performance Evaluations (PE) at every CASTNET 03 site unless a State or EPA Regional Office performs
this annual audit. EE&MS also performs a Technical Systems Audit (TSA) at every CASTNET site every other year. RTI
International performs the facility TSA at both the EPA and NPS/BLM contractor field sites and laboratories.
In FY 2011, EPA upgraded the CASTNET 03 analyzers to Thermo 491s, installed on-site transfer standards, and updated
the Quality Assurance/Quality Control (QA/QC) procedures at all EPA-sponsored sites to comply with the requirements
in 40 Code of Federal Regulations (CFR) Part 58. This upgrade improved the overall quality of data, reliability of the
analyzers, and comparability of the data with other regulatory monitoring networks (e.g., State and Local Air Monitoring
Sites (SLAMS)).
CASTNET data are used to calculate design values with the first 3-year collection period of 2011 through 2013 for all sites
where data completeness requirements are met. The CASTNET program follows QA/QC procedures and schedules to
meet the regulatory requirements detailed in Appendix B. The procedures in this annual network plan originate from the
requirements placed on States for SLAMS per guidance in 40 CFR Part 58.10, but adjusted to encompass a federally-
operated national monitoring network.
2.	Ozone Data
CASTNET monitors measure ambient 03 concentrations at 10 meters for the entire year encompassing the ozone season
(Appendix C). CASTNET submits ambient concentrations in near real time to AIRNow Tech  and
posts to the CASTNET website daily . AMEC and ARS submit the hourly 03
concentrations to AQS on a monthly basis and daily 1-point QC results on a quarterly basis. BLM displays 03 data from
their 03 monitors on their website .
Page 3 of 104

-------
Following guidance in 40 CFR Part 58.15, CASTNET site managers submit their annual data certification letter, including
the AQS Data Certification Report (AMP600) to the EPA Office of Air Quality Planning and Standards (OAQPS) by May 1st
of each year. EPA, IMPS, and BLM rely on States to indicate potential exceptional events impacting CASTNET 03 data. As
detailed in 40 CFR Part 50.14, States have until July 1st of the following calendar year to flag any 03 data for review
through the Exceptional Events Rule . If 03 data have potentially been
impacted by an exceptional event, please contact Timothy Sharac (sharac.timothy@epa.gov) for EPA-sponsored
CASTNET sites or Jessica Ward (jward@air-resource.com) for NPS- or BLM-sponsored CASTNET sites. According to the
Exceptional Events Rule, State agencies have the responsibility to demonstrate to their EPA Regional Office that an
exceptional event occurred. The following information is required when a State requests review of 03 data under the
Exceptional Events Rule:
•	date/time range of incident,
•	type of exceptional event, and
•	CASTNET site(s)
Exceptional event types and their associated AQS qualifier codes are listed at the following website:
.
CASTNET uses the monitoring quality objectives shown in Appendix B to ensure that the highest quality data are being
submitted to AQS. QA objectives include frequency of measurements or audits, calibration schedules, and acceptance
criteria for QC checks. This appendix was reproduced from the Quality Assurance Handbook for Air Pollution
Measurement Systems QA Handbook Volume II, Appendix D Revision 0, May 2013
.
In addition to the daily zero/precision/span (z/p/s) QC checks described in Appendix B, the CASTNET contractors perform
semi-annual audits at each CASTNET site. During these semi-annual audits, CASTNET contractors audit the on-site
analyzer and reverify the on-site transfer standard, calibrate the on-site analyzer to the traveling transfer standard
(Level 2) as needed, and verify the data logger and the shelter temperature probe using National Institute of Standards
and Technology (NIST) traceable standards. All on-site 03 transfer standards at CASTNET sites are NIST-traceable at Level
3. CASTNET contractors use audit results to perform the final validation on the hourly 03 data and submit semi-annual
audits to the sponsoring agency. A flow chart diagram of the certification process is detailed in Appendix D.

4.	Daily Quality Control Checks
The CASTNET contractors perform nightly automated z/p/s scans (0, 60, and 225 ppb, respectively), but can also run
additional scans manually and/or remotely through the data logger to troubleshoot any problems. A summary of the
daily verification calibrations is included in Appendix B. Three additional audit points at 40, 90, and 150 ppb are verified
during the Sunday multi-point check. Audit results are updated on the CASTNET website daily.
5.	Performance Evaluations (PE)
The CASTNET auditor performs annual PEs in accordance with EPA's Quality Assurance Handbook for Air Pollution
Measurement Systems: Volume II - Ambient Air Specific Methods, 40 CFR Parts 53 and Parts 58 Revisions to Ambient Air
Monitoring Regulations: Final Rule and submits these results to AQS on a quarterly basis. The verification of the 03
analyzer during the PE audit requires that the zero/span be within 2% of the full scale of the best fit linear line. Per the
memorandum sent by OAQPS in February 2011, the auditor selects target concentration values among the ten audit
levels . A minimum of three audit levels that
represent routine concentrations at the monitoring site are required (see Table 2 for acceptable audit ranges). The
lowest two audit levels must be within ±1.5 ppb or a 15% difference, whichever is greater, to meet the acceptance
criteria. Levels 3-10 must be within 15% to meet the acceptance criteria. The target values must bracket 85% of a site's
concentration levels.

6.	Field TSA
The CASTNET independent auditor performs field TSAs every other year at each CASTNET site (with or without 03). The
purpose of these audits is to provide an independent assessment of the site, the equipment performance, and the
proficiency of the site operator. The auditor verifies that filter pack flow, the 03 analyzer, and the meteorological sensors
meet the criteria listed in Appendix B. The auditor also completes a PE for 03 in addition to field TSAs when performed.
The auditor performs through-the-probe (TTP) checks to verify there are no line losses within the system and documents
whether any objects or pollutant sources are violating the CASTNET siting criteria; see the CASTNET Quality Assurance
Project Plan (QAPP) for siting criteria at . During the field TSA, the auditor
discusses any issues related to equipment, siting criteria, or operator handling with the operator and/or site supervisor.
The CASTNET independent auditor submits audit results to the site supervisor, site operator, site funding agency, and
CASTNET contractor following the audit. A summary of these audit results are available in a quarterly report and posted
to the CASTNET website under "Quality Assurance" at .
The independent auditor sends TSA announcement letters to the contractor, site operator and site sponsor describing
the purpose of the site visit to the site operator 2-4 weeks prior to field TSA to ensure all parties involved are prepared.
If, and when, travel funds permit, an EPA, NPS or BLM representative may be present at the field TSA. CASTNET staff
coordinate with States and EPA Regional Offices to provide six months notice prior to the field TSAs and their
participation in the field TSAs is encouraged. The EPA Regional Office contacts are listed in Appendix E. The proposed
schedule for 2014 is shown in Table 3. It is required that at least ten percent of all CASTNET sites have a field TSA
completed each year. CASTNET performs field TSAs at fifty percent of the network sites each year to ensure network-
wide consistency in the data, exceeding the ten percent requirement for regulatory monitors.
7.	National Performance Audit Program (NPAP)
The EPA Clean Air Markets Division (CAMD) coordinates with OAQPS, EPA Regional Offices (listed in Appendix E), and the
Environmental Services Assistance Team (ESAT) to fulfill the requirements under the NPAP. It is required that each
network complete NPAP audits at 20% of the sites each year. OAQPS is responsible for selecting the sites to audit, where
special priority is given to those sites with design values near the ozone NAAQS. The NPAP auditor is responsible for
submitting the audit results to AQS. The purpose of the NPAP is to assess the proficiency of the monitoring organization.
The audits are performed through the probe using a NIST-traceable certified gas, which is validated at least quarterly.
The auditor selects 3-4 known target concentrations to determine the accuracy of the on-site ozone analyzer. The
acceptable ranges can be found in 40 CFR Part 58, Appendix A, Section 3.2.2.1.

8. Facilities TSA
CASTNET uses a 3rd party auditor to conduct the facilities portion of the TSA at the contractor's facilities once every
three years at both the AMEC and ARS laboratories. CASTNET staff are present at the facility audit when travel funds are

available. CASTNET staff provide the date of the scheduled audit to the EPA Regional Offices at least six months prior to
the visit. The purpose of the facility TSA is to provide a qualitative appraisal of the total measurement system. Site
planning, organization, documentation and operation are evaluated to ensure that good QA/QC practices are being
applied throughout the monitoring program. An outline of the facility TSA is available in Appendix F. RTI performed the
facility TSAs at AMEC, Inc. in Gainesville, FL in 2012 and at ARS, Inc. in Fort Collins, CO in 2013. The facility TSA consists of
an assessment of the staff, facilities, data and document control, and the quality control programs. Results, findings, and
the responses to the findings can be found on the CASTNET/Ozone webpage
.
9. Annual Monitoring Network Plans and Network Assessment
CASTNET staff prepare an annual CASTNET (EPA, NPS and BLM-sponsored sites) monitoring network plan for public
review. The network plan focuses on the ozone component of CASTNET and addresses the monitoring requirements of
40 CFR 58.10(b). EPA, NPS, and BLM consult with OAQPS and applicable EPA Regional Offices ahead of adding or
discontinuing 03 monitors in accordance with 40 CFR 58.14 and any changes are included in the CASTNET annual
network plan. CASTNET staff collect additional comments on the CASTNET annual network plan by sending draft copies
to the National Association of Clean Air Agencies (NACAA), the Association of Air Pollution Control Agencies (AAPCA),
and through OAQPS' monitoring list-serve. CASTNET staff submit the plan and any comments received during the
inspection period to OAQPS and all EPA Regional Office contacts. CASTNET staff contact States directly if these States
use a CASTNET monitor in place of a State-operated ozone monitor (e.g., SLAMS) to ensure their participation in the
planning process. CASTNET staff submit a final version of the annual network plan to the EPA CASTNET ozone webpage
 and OAQPS' AMTIC webpage
. The schedule for these activities is outlined in Table 5. The Division
Director or a designee at the EPA's Clean Air Markets Division approves this plan with input from the public by July 1.
OAQPS provides comments within 120 days on any plans proposing changes to the 03 network, and the final plan is
posted on the CASTNET and TTN/AMTIC webpages.

11. Data Reporting and Certification
CASTNET staff submit applicable ambient and quality assurance data to AQS within 90 days after the end of each
quarterly reporting period. CASTNET complies with the annual air monitoring certification requirements in accordance
with 40 CFR 58.15-16. EPA, NPS, and BLM certify CASTNET ambient 03 and quality assurance data by May 1 for the prior
calendar year for their respective CASTNET sites and submit the data to OAQPS for review.

CBSA = Core Based Statistical Area - A statistical geographic entity consisting of the county or counties associated with at
least one core (urbanized area or urban cluster) of at least 10,000 population, plus adjacent counties having a high
degree of social and economic integration with the core as measured through commuting ties with the counties
containing the core.

CSA = Combined Statistical Area - A geographic entity consisting of two or more adjacent Core Based Statistical Areas
(CBSAs) with employment interchange measures of at least 15.
MSA = Metropolitan Statistical Area - A Core Based Statistical Area associated with at least one urbanized area that has a
population of at least 50,000.
|o,SA = Micropolitan Statistical Area - A Core Based Statistical Area associated with at least one urban cluster that has a
population of at least 10,000, but less than 50,000.
